The majority of what geotechnical designers do is hidden listed below the ground surface, yet it is a really crucial discipline with a vast extent, as all constructions have to relax on or in the ground. Dirt is a complicated material which is very variable in beginning, grain size, cementation, stamina and behaviour.

One of the most common method for soft soil conditions in the Netherlands is a Cone Penetration Examination (CPT), which is utilized to establish the geotechnical design residential or commercial properties. This examination method is accomplished in situ and contains pressing an instrumented downfacing cone with sensing units into the ground visit this site at a controlled rate.


This information is utilized by geotechnical designers to establish the soil kind and the dirt buildings. For complex jobs added boreholes are made to gather examples in the area which can be analysed in the lab. For tougher subsoils, boreholes with Common Penetration Tests (SPT) are a method of discovering the soil.


The variety of blows to reach a penetration of 1 foot (30 cm) in the dirt is gauged. The SPT blow count provides an indication of the dirt resistance and can be made use of to obtain the toughness and rigidity parameters of the soil.
